What the Ashi Studio Met Gala 2026 Look Actually Looks Like

The ensemble is a two-piece: a corseted bodice in antique-finished tulle and straight, voluminous silk trousers. The corset is hand-embroidered with glass beads and tassel details that gather at the collar, giving the waist a sharp, defined silhouette. Beaded ball detailing along the neckline and beaded fringe tassel sleeves add layers of handwork that set the piece far apart from anything produced at scale.

The silk trousers bring fluidity to the full look, keeping the structure of the corseted top from dominating the overall silhouette. The interplay between a rigid, heavily embellished top and the clean, flowing fabric of the trousers gives the two-piece its visual clarity.

Stylist Jessica Paster completed the look with a $500,000 Mikimoto pearl body necklace set in 18-karat white gold, featuring a 21.85-carat pear-shaped morganite surrounded by 45.97 carats of diamonds. Blunt also wore Mikimoto's Bows Akoya Pearl Earrings, a Bows Akoya Ring, and a Pearl Ring, totalling an additional 45.04 carats of diamonds, alongside a Kurt Geiger bag and Jimmy Choo shoes.

The Gulf Couture House Behind the Look

Ashi Studio was founded in 2007 by Saudi couturier Mohammed Ashi. After training at Esmod in Paris and working at both Givenchy and Elie Saab, Ashi launched his label in Saudi Arabia before relocating his atelier to Paris. In 2023, he became the first couturier from the Gulf region to join the Fédération de la Haute Couture et de la Mode as a guest member, placing the brand on the official Paris Haute Couture Week calendar. The house now has studios in Paris, Dubai, and Lugano, and has dressed Beyoncé, Lady Gaga, Queen Rania of Jordan, and Zendaya.

The Ashi Studio Met Gala 2026 placement is no accident. The brand has spent close to two decades establishing couture credibility through handwork, atelier-level craftsmanship, and a client list that reflects how far the house has come since its 2007 founding.

Emily Blunt at Met Gala 2026

This was Emily Blunt's fifth Met Gala, having attended in 2007, 2016, 2019, 2021, and 2023. The 2026 event celebrated the "Costume Art" exhibition at the Metropolitan Museum of Art, with a dress code of "Fashion Is Art." Co-chairs included Beyoncé Knowles-Carter, Nicole Kidman, Venus Williams, and Anna Wintour, with Jeff Bezos and Lauren Sanchez Bezos as honorary chairs.

Blunt attended alongside her sister Felicity Blunt and brother-in-law Stanley Tucci, just days after the May 1 premiere of The Devil Wears Prada 2, reuniting the cast on one of fashion's most photographed nights of the year.
